Clone Tools
  • last updated a few seconds ago
Constraints
Constraints: committers
 
Constraints: files
Constraints: dates
Use `@ReplacedBy` on Java/GroovyCompile

to point from `sources` to `stableSources`.

  1. … 1 more file in changeset.
Use `@ReplacedBy` on Java/GroovyCompile

to point from `sources` to `stableSources`.

  1. … 1 more file in changeset.
Q&D attempt to try parallel java and groovy compilation impact

  1. … 2 more files in changeset.
Use `@ReplacedBy` instead of `@Internal`

  1. … 2 more files in changeset.
Remove unnecessary implementations of CleaningJavaCompiler

  1. … 9 more files in changeset.
Address more review feedback

  1. … 2 more files in changeset.
Address more review feedback

  1. … 2 more files in changeset.
Merge branch 'master' into wolfs/java-compile-input-changes

  1. … 5 more files in changeset.
Merge branch 'master' into wolfs/java-compile-input-changes

  1. … 5 more files in changeset.
Remove AbstractCompile.compile()

The method is not useful, and incremental compiler tasks were only throwing a UnsupportedOperationException anyway.

This shouldn't break any implementing task during runtime. Compilation would break but can be fixed easily by removing the `@Override` annotation.

  1. … 4 more files in changeset.
Remove AbstractCompile.compile()

The method is not useful, and incremental compiler tasks were only throwing a UnsupportedOperationException anyway.

This shouldn't break any implementing task during runtime. Compilation would break but can be fixed easily by removing the `@Override` annotation.

  1. … 4 more files in changeset.
Use getStableSources() instead of sources in more places

Maybe that makes execution faster again.

  1. … 2 more files in changeset.
Use Deleter in cleaning stale outputs, take 2

This covers the remaining use cases:

- stale class cleanup for compilers

- stale overlapping output cleanup

  1. … 30 more files in changeset.
Address more review feedback

  1. … 8 more files in changeset.
Use normalized path for inferring class names

Instead of relativizing the path to source roots. The information of

the relative path is already available, so why bother inferring it

again.

  1. … 7 more files in changeset.
Use normalized path for inferring class names

Instead of relativizing the path to source roots. The information of

the relative path is already available, so why bother inferring it

again.

  1. … 6 more files in changeset.
Simplify GroovyCompile by registering a service

  1. … 2 more files in changeset.
Throw UnsupportedOperationException on GroovyCompile.compile() (#10231)

Since Groovy 5.6 we use compile(InputChanges) method instead.

Throw UnsupportedOperationException on GroovyCompile.compile()

Since Groovy 5.6 we use compile(InputChanges) method instead.

Throw UnsupportedOperationException on GroovyCompile.compile()

Since Groovy 5.6 we use compile(InputChanges) method instead.

Throw UnsupportedOperationException on GroovyCompile.compile()

Since Groovy 5.6 we use compile(InputChanges) method instead.

Fail on problems with incremental Groovy compilation

  1. … 2 more files in changeset.
Avoid merging old mappings on full recompilation (#9964)

This fixes https://github.com/gradle/gradle/issues/9936

Previously even on full recompilation, we merge the old Groovy source-class mappings

into the incremental mappings. This PR avoid doing this on full recompilation.

  1. … 11 more files in changeset.
Avoid merging old mappings on full recompilation (#9964)

This fixes https://github.com/gradle/gradle/issues/9936

Previously even on full recompilation, we merge the old Groovy source-class mappings

into the incremental mappings. This PR avoid doing this on full recompilation.

  1. … 11 more files in changeset.
Fix classycle issues

  1. … 7 more files in changeset.
Resolve feedbacks

  1. … 1 more file in changeset.
Resolve feedbacks

  1. … 1 more file in changeset.
Resolve feedbacks

  1. … 1 more file in changeset.
Resolve review feedback

  1. … 11 more files in changeset.
Apply `Anonymous type can be replaced with lambda` inspection the whole project

  1. … 666 more files in changeset.